How to Switch a PNG to OBJ

Sep 27, 2024

Are you looking to switch a PNG to OBJ for 3D modeling? It's a simple process that can be done using various software. One popular tool for this conversion is Blender, a free and open-source 3D creation suite. Here's a step-by-step guide to help you through the process:

Step 1: Install Blender

If you don't already have Blender installed on your computer, download and install it from the official website (https://www.blender.org/). Blender is available for Windows, Mac, and Linux, making it a versatile choice for 3D modeling enthusiasts.

Step 2: Import PNG Image

Open Blender and navigate to the 'File' menu. Select 'Import' and then choose 'Images as Planes.' This will allow you to import your PNG image into the 3D modeling environment.

Step 3: Adjust Plane Settings

Once the PNG image is imported as a plane in Blender, you can adjust its settings such as size, rotation, and position to fit your modeling needs. These settings can be found in the 'Object' tab of the properties panel.

Step 4: Convert to Mesh

With the PNG image plane selected, navigate to the 'Object' menu and choose 'Convert to' followed by 'Mesh from Curve/Meta/Surf/Text.' This step will convert the 2D image plane into a 3D mesh, laying the groundwork for exporting it as an OBJ file.

Step 5: Export as OBJ

Finally, with the 3D mesh selected, go to the 'File' menu, select 'Export,' and choose 'Wavefront (.obj).' Blender will prompt you to specify the export location and other settings before generating the OBJ file from the PNG image.

Additionally, there are other software options available for converting PNG to OBJ, such as Autodesk Maya, 3ds Max, and various online conversion tools. Each software may have a slightly different process for the conversion, but the general concept remains the same.

By following these steps, you can easily switch a PNG image to an OBJ file for your 3D modeling projects.
